1:26Now PlayingThe White House defended President Joe Biden's age after Nikki Haley called for anyone over the age of 75 to take a mental competency test.
RELATEDNikki Haley announces her run for President via social media
Nikki Haley, the South Carolina governor and former U.N. ambassador, formally launched her campaign a call for “mandatory mental competency tests for politicians over 75 years old.”
That line was surely aimed at pleasing Republicans who’ve convinced themselves that 80-year-old President Joe Biden is senile. But it was also a shot at 76-year-old former President Donald Trump, a candidate as well, and at a sizable swath of the GOP’s most reliable base of voters.
